Southernwind Kennels was founded by M. Cecilia Martinez, whose lifelong dedication to dogs and animals began in the early 1970s when she entered the world of professional dog training, handling, and showing. Over more than five decades, Cecilia has built a respected career as a breeder, trainer, judge, and educator, known for her deep understanding of canine temperament, structure, working ability, and the powerful bond between dogs and the people who depend on them.

Her professional journey led her to become an FCI All-Breed Judge and Temperament Test (TT) Judge, AKC Judge, evaluating dogs across multiple breeds with particular expertise in German Shepherd Dogs, Doberman Pinschers, Belgian Malinois, and Labrador Retrievers. Throughout her career she has also been recognized as Top Breeder and Breeder of the Year by the FCI on multiple occasions, reflecting decades of dedication to responsible breeding and breed preservation.

Early in her career Cecilia became the first woman in Puerto Rico to establish and manage a professional guard dog and personal protection training program, providing trained protection dogs and canine bodyguard services for high-profile individuals. This pioneering work required the development of dogs with both reliable protection skills and stable temperaments, laying the foundation for the balanced working philosophy that would later influence the Southernwind breeding program.

Her commitment to animal welfare extended into leadership roles within the broader animal community, including serving on the Board of Directors of the Puerto Rico Humane Society, contributing to initiatives promoting responsible animal care and education.

Beyond the canine field, Cecilia was deeply involved in the equestrian world. In 1994 she founded and directed the racehorse training facility Haras Las Trinitarias, where she served as Owner, Manager, and Director of Training Operations, preparing and conditioning over 180 racehorses per racing season. Her work in the racing industry also led her to serve on the Board of Directors of the Puerto Rico Racing Horse Association.

Her knowledge of animal behavior and development also led to collaboration with public institutions. While working with the Puerto Rico Mounted Police horse division, Cecilia served as a voluntary advisor to the Puerto Rico Police Superintendent on K9 matters, assisting in the evaluation and development of working dogs.

Cecilia’s commitment to the positive role animals can play in human lives extended far beyond breeding and training. She was invited to develop and implement the first dog-assisted rehabilitation program for women inmates in Puerto Rico, where shelter dogs were brought into a specially designed kennel facility inside the prison. The program, which she helped design and structure, taught inmates how to care for, train, and rehabilitate dogs while developing responsibility, empathy, and life skills.

Around the same period, Cecilia also created a rehabilitation program for recovering addicts at Hogar Eliezer, where selected participants worked directly with dogs as part of their recovery process. The program demonstrated remarkable success in helping individuals rebuild discipline, purpose, and emotional stability.

 

Many of the participants from that original group continue to stay in contact with Cecilia decades later, sharing updates about their lives and families.

Throughout these years, Cecilia and her dogs also participated in community outreach, visiting schools to educate children about responsible dog ownership and the importance of compassion toward animals.

They also visited hospitals and homes for the elderly, where the presence of the dogs brought comfort and joy to patients and residents.

These experiences reinforced Cecilia’s belief that dogs are far more than companions; they are capable of transforming lives, building responsibility, and reconnecting people with empathy and purpose.

Over the course of more than five decades of hands-on experience, Cecilia has worked with dogs serving as family companions, working partners, sport competitors, service animals, and personal protection dogs. Her work has been shaped by direct contact with some of the most respected German Shepherd breeders and bloodlines of their time, experiences that influenced the philosophy behind Southernwind Kennels.

Today, Southernwind Kennels continues to operate under the same principles that guided its beginnings: respect for the breed, commitment to health and temperament, and the belief that properly developed dogs can profoundly enrich the lives of the people who live and work with them.

Cecilia remains dedicated to mentoring owners, educating families, and sharing the knowledge gained from a lifetime devoted to understanding and developing balanced, capable dogs.

THE GREATNESS OF THE GERMAN SHEPHERD.

The true greatness of the German Shepherd goes beyond its stunning appearance. These incredible dogs excel in obedience, agility, protection work, service, emotional support, and even sports like Schutzhund (now IGP). At the same time, they are devoted, loyal companions that any family would cherish for a lifetime. What’s not to love?

Inspired by the unmatched versatility and spirit of the German Shepherd, we made a life-changing decision—to create a breeding program that focuses on producing dogs capable of excelling in a wide range of roles. Our dogs not only possess impressive lineage, featuring bloodlines from world-renowned VA Selected champions from prestigious German Shepherd competitions (like Sieger Shows), but they also embody outstanding health, beauty, and temperament.

In addition to breeding exceptional family companions, we’ve expanded our program to include Service Dogs, with proven success. Our breeding practices emphasize versatility and excellence, allowing our dogs to thrive in various environments and tasks.

To ensure the best start, every puppy leaving Southernwind Kennels undergoes our uniquely designed Puppy Desensitization Routine. Drawing from years of experience training horses for the Mounted Police—where I served as the Training and Advisor Director for the PR Mounted Police—we incorporate Ultra Tactical Special Sensory Work into our puppy training. This approach results in well-rounded, confident dogs, earning us consistent 5-star ratings on Google and social media.

At Southernwind Kennels, we are proud to raise German Shepherds that not only excel in performance but also enrich the lives of the families they join.
